CenterPoint Securities - Direct Access Broker, $50,000 minimum deposit. Schwab has the SIMPLE IRA, which Interactive Brokers doesn’t offer. Banking tools: Interactive Brokers has a debit card. Schwab has a debit card and much more. Fractional-share trading: Schwab offers 500 stocks for whole-dollar investing with a $5 minimum. Interactive Brokers offers the entire U.S. marketplace with a $1 minimum.

Investors at both firms can sign up for portfolio margin. This pro-level service decreases margin requirements on some assets. Interactive Brokers requires $110,000, while Charles Schwab requires $125,000. Compare the top online brokerages to find your platform by browsing Investopedia's expert-written library of ...Nov 15, 2023 · The margin rate at Interactive Brokers is the interest you pay on funds borrowed from the broker. Margin rates tend to move in tandem with interest rates set by central banks. The longer you keep a margin position open, the higher your cost will be.
